方法一适用于较小的 n,而方法二适用于较大的 n。
使用场景 当内部结构体是外部结构体的独立组成部分,状态不应随外部引用变化时。
使用注意事项 尽管 shared_from_this 很有用,但有几个关键点必须注意: 不能在构造函数中调用 shared_from_this():因为此时对象尚未被任何 shared_ptr 完全接管,控制块还未建立,调用会抛出 std::bad_weak_ptr 异常。
3. 三角函数:30度转弧度后math.Sin(rad)约0.5,使用math.Pi转换角度。
然而,与直觉相反,这种量化技术在gpu上进行推理时,通常会导致推理速度变慢,而非加速。
它尝试将 mystring 转换为不同大小写形式与 usr_input 进行比较,但没有将 usr_input 本身转换为统一的大小写形式。
当你需要进行更复杂的图片操作,而不仅仅是简单的缩放和锐化时。
template<typename T> struct MyContainer { using value_type = T; using iterator = T*; }; // 外部使用 MyContainer<double>::value_type val = 3.14; 这种用法在 STL 和现代 C++ 库中非常常见,有助于编写通用代码(如配合 traits 使用)。
但这可能导致信息损失,影响最终分配的精度。
_会被匹配。
Go语言中文件内容合并的常见方法 在go语言中,合并多个文件内容通常涉及读取文件到内存,然后将这些内容写入到一个累积的存储介质中。
当数据以对象数组的形式呈现,并且所需的属性层层嵌套时,掌握正确的访问方法是高效提取信息的关键。
立即学习“C++免费学习笔记(深入)”; 3. 注意事项 不同程序运行时,同一 thread::id 的哈希值可能不同(因哈希函数实现而异)。
\n"; } else { echo $ipAddress . " 是一个私有IP地址,或验证失败。
平台依赖性 C语言中的指针大小在不同平台上可能不同(例如32位系统上的4字节,64位系统上的8字节)。
在 Go 语言中实现日志轮转功能时,通常会结合 lumberjack 库与标准库 log 或 zap 等第三方日志库。
选择方法取决于你的数据规模和使用场景。
这对于处理大型数据集,特别是需要与C/C++底层数据结构交互的场景,具有显著的性能优势。
然而,Pandas的底层实现通常是高度优化的。
在一些关键的动态调用点,可以考虑使用defer和recover来捕获潜在的panic,并将其转换为一个可处理的error。
本文链接:http://www.buchi-mdr.com/14232_766e5a.html